**Build provenance — Searchbright relevance tuning notes**

Plugin authors: relevance weight tables ship as signed artifacts with each Searchbright release. Do not vendor them; fetch the table matching your target version, or scoring will drift. Every tuning note in this page maps to one signed build. The current table was produced under the token below.

session token of kagup-hahaf = htk3_2b8

## Building Access — Spares Room (Hullbrook Annex)

Contractors: the spare hardware room is down the east corridor on the ground floor, third door on the left. Sign in at the front desk first and grab a visitor lanyard. Anything you take out, jot it in the blue logbook — yes, even the little stuff. The door self-locks, so don't wedge it. To get in, punch in the code below.

staff pass of hagug-taguf = bdg-HJ-9

For the sales leads: as of this quarter, Quennel Logistics accounts for just under forty percent of recurring revenue, up from thirty-one percent a year ago. While the relationship is strong, this concentration exposes us to renewal risk in Q2 next year. Each lead should identify two mid-market prospects in their territory to broaden the base, and report pipeline additions at the monthly review. Progress will be tracked carefully. The confidential note on our mitigation plans follows immediately below.

management briefing: Headcount on the Praok team goes from 16 to 91 by the end of March. Gross margin on Praok came in at 2 percent against a plan of 26 percent.

# Heads Up: Our Big-Customer Problem (Managers Only)

Sales leads, quick reality check. Fenwick Labs now makes up a little over half of Torbeck Supply's revenue, and that's too many eggs in one basket. If their procurement team sneezes, our quarter catches a cold. We're not panicking — the relationship is solid — but we need two or three mid-size accounts ramped before renewal season. Comp plans will tilt toward new logos accordingly. The thinking behind this push, straight from leadership, is noted below.

internal memo for kafof-tadup: Headcount on the Juleth team goes from 44 to 91 by the end of May. Gross margin on Juleth came in at 20 percent against a plan of 64 percent.